ICD-10-CMCorrosion of second degree of right axilla, subsequent encounter
This code signifies a second-degree chemical burn, also known as a corrosion, affecting the right armpit area. This type of injury involves damage to the epidermis and dermis, characterized by blistering, pain, and redness.
Apply this code when documenting the follow-up care for a patient who previously sustained a second-degree chemical burn to their right axilla. This includes subsequent visits for wound care, dressing changes, or monitoring of healing progress after the initial treatment.
